2018 Annual Convention Town Hall Stats Total: 101 participants % Active Members: 5.45

2018 Annual Convention Town Hall Stats Total: 27 chapters % Active Chapters: 38 Mode Chapter Size: Small

2018 Annual Convention Town Hall Results Avg. Rating: 7.34 Mode Rating: 8.00

2018 Annual Convention Town Hall Results “sometimes they were a little slow and we weren’t able to receive chapter relief but other than that very good.” “I think the REB did a good job but I didn’t really know about it. But maybe no news is good news.” “Our chapter is having some money issues but it is supporting me well in the other ways noted”

2017-2018 Senate Participation Voting Senators Non-Voting Senators Total Eligible Senators Voter Turnout 2016 29 14 43 61.3% 2017 30 44 68.2% 2018 23 12 35 65.7% Only 73.14% of Senators voted at Annual Convention. Needed at least 77% of Senators to vote to approve the Constitutional Amendment to turn TORCH into an elected position and to allow December graduates to continue to hold their NSBE leadership positions . It would have passed too as 98% of voting senators were in favor.

Region VI 2025 Task Force Purpose: Develop an implementation plan that includes feasible metrics, goals, and strategies to guide the Region on its path towards 2025. Positions Looking For: 5 Region VI Members (Collegiate, NSBE Jr., or Professionals) Director of Task Force Application Link: https://www.jotform.com/81867526041156 Deadline: Aug 24, 2018 at 11:59 PM PDT This Task Force will take into account National Directives, the National Long Range Plan, the forthcoming National 2020-2025 Implementation Plan, and the Region VI Chair’s Directives and Vision. Furthermore, this task force will draw on the work of the Strategic Planning Task Force. Permanent members in supervisory/advisory roles: The Region VI Chairperson, 3 Region VI Executive Board members selected by the R6REB 1 Region VI Professional Executive Board (R6PEB) member selected by the R6PEB. 5 Region VI Members Director of Task Force Collegiate, NSBE Jr., or Professionals) with 1 serving as the director of the Task Force. The Director of the R62025 Task Force shall be selected for appointment by the Region VI Chairperson and confirmed by the voting members of the R6REB.

Bylaws Revisions Update to align with National Bylaws Clarify inconsistencies Convert appointed positions to elected Standardize existing Regional practices Current Status: 70-75% complete Goal: Submit Proposed Amendments by August 31, 2018 to Document Review Committee
